Flavors of Mexico: An Independence Day Celebration at LaFrida

Some celebrations deserve more than a seat at a table. This September, LaFrida at Pueblo Bonito Vantage San Miguel de Allende presents Flavors of Mexico, an Independence Day dining experience built around the country's food, music, and spirit, and designed to give guests a night they will be talking about long after they've left San Miguel.

The evening opens with candlelight, fresh Mexican flowers, and a welcome cocktail as guitar and vocal melodies drift through the room. At the center of the restaurant sits a striking installation crafted from flowers, native fruits, dried chiles, corn, cacao, and agave, a living still life that captures Mexico without a single cliché. It sets the tone for a dining room unlike any other, and it is only the beginning of what the evening has in store.

Chef Anaisa Guevara has designed a tasting menu that traces the country's culinary heritage with the polish LaFrida is known for. The evening opens with a nopalitos empanada finished in Oaxacan black mole, followed by fideos secos with short rib and a poblano chile cream soup layered with nixtamal and white corn. The menu's centerpiece, chile en nogada, arrives dressed in green, white, and red, a dish so tied to Mexican Independence Day that no celebration feels complete without it. Dessert closes things out with capirotada, toffee sauce, date ice cream, and banana, a beloved classic given new life. A digestif follows to send guests off in style.

Beyond the menu, Chef Anaisa has planned a few moments that will unfold over the course of the evening, the kind meant to be experienced rather than described in advance. Expect live music, a personal appearance from the chef herself, and at least one surprise that will have every phone in the room coming out. It is an evening built for connection, celebration, and a little bit of spectacle, all in the name of Mexico.

Flavors of Mexico takes place from 5:30 p.m. to 10:00 p.m. on September 13, 15, and 16 at LaFrida Restaurant at Pueblo Bonito Vantage San Miguel de Allende. Choose the culinary experience for $1,300 MXN per person, including a welcome cocktail, tasting menu, and digestif, or elevate the evening with the wine pairing option for $1,950 MXN per person.
